How fast and reliable is satellite internet on Komodo luxury yachts 2027?
The core change by 2027 is a shift from older geostationary systems to LEO satellite networks. On carefully specified Komodo luxury yachts, this translates into typical speeds of 50–150 Mbps down and 10–30 Mbps up, with latency often below 80 ms while in open waters inside Komodo National Park. That is fast enough for concurrent HD video calls, VPN work sessions, and 4K movie streaming.
Coverage has improved dramatically across eastern Indonesia since 2025 as new satellite ground stations came online in Bali and Flores. Antenna domes on yachts are now stabilized in three axes to keep a lock even while cruising between Labuan Bajo, Padar, and the off the beaten path bays Komodo yachts often use for overnight moorings. Brief slowdowns can still occur during sharp turns or heavy rain, but fallbacks such as dual-sim 4G/5G routers help bridge short gaps near populated coastlines.
For guests planning remote work, the key document to review is the 2027 “satellite internet service clause” inside the charter terms and conditions Komodo yachts provide before booking. This usually describes expected bandwidth ranges, any fair‑use limits per day, and what compensation (if any) is applicable during longer unplanned outages.
Can guests realistically work remotely and join video calls during a 4D3N charter?
By 2027, a 4D3N luxury Komodo charter can function as a temporary floating office for small teams. Many yachts design their salons with ergonomic seating, multiple 220V outlets, and Wi‑Fi 6 access points so up to 8–10 devices can stream or join calls simultaneously without major congestion. For example, a team staying in July high season can schedule daily calls during calmer sea conditions (typically early morning), when latency and packet loss are lowest.
Clients commonly use encrypted corporate VPNs from anchorages near Padar and Sebayur; the newer LEO satellite systems handle this more smoothly than pre‑2024 technology. The main constraints are predictable: large multi‑gigabyte uploads are slower at sea and may be subject to daily upload caps. Guests who need to transfer heavy datasets are usually advised (as of August 2026) to schedule bulk uploads from Labuan Bajo before or after the cruise, using the yacht internet mostly for communication, cloud documents, and streaming.
What does satellite internet mean for streaming, gaming, and privacy on board?
Entertainment habits at sea have shifted. With stable satellite internet Komodo yacht guests frequently stream 4K movies on smart TVs in lounges, while others use tablets in lockable cabins Komodo yachts set up as private relaxation zones. Typical 2027 plans allow several simultaneous Netflix or Disney+ streams, but ultra‑high bitrate 8K content may still buffer during peak usage.
Online gaming has also improved. Latency below 80 ms makes turn‑based and casual multiplayer games very feasible; fast‑twitch competitive titles remain less predictable because satellite signal paths still add extra delay compared with fiber connections in Bali. How does connectivity fit with safety, crew vetting, and quiet luxury standards?
Faster internet does not replace traditional maritime safety, but it strengthens it. Captains can download updated marine forecasts, tide charts, and hazard notices multiple times per day, refining daily plans for dives around Castle Rock or treks to see Komodo dragons on Rinca. Guests can share locations and itineraries with shore‑based contacts, which some families find comforting for older relatives on board.
